Bleap is the lower published card-fee option for eligible EEA and Swiss users because Bleap charges no issuance, monthly, usage or exchange fee for card activity, although Mastercard, network, merchant, ATM and tax charges may still apply. Holyheld has one-time tier prices and clearer fixed international and ATM fees, plus 0.5% USDC cashback on Classic and Limited Edition or 1% on Metal. Cypher is closing and should not be considered for a new card.

Bleap vs Holyheld: verified conditions
| Check | Bleap Card | Holyheld |
|---|---|---|
| Custody and card model | Non-custodial Bleap smart-account wallet with a direct-debit mandate. Mastercard debit issued by Unlimit EU Ltd. Assets remain in the linked wallet until the card flow debits it. | Non-custodial account that connects a user's wallet, converts crypto to fiat and moves it to an account balance for spending. Virtual and physical account/card tiers are offered. |
| Eligibility | Age 18+, EEA or Switzerland residence, KYC and issuer approval, with a published restricted-nationality list and sanctions exclusions. | Residents of 30 listed countries: Austria, Belgium, Bulgaria, Croatia, Cyprus, Czech Republic, Denmark, Estonia, Finland, France, Germany, Greece, Hungary, Iceland, Ireland, Italy, Latvia, Liechtenstein, Lithuania, Luxembourg, Malta, Netherlands, Norway, Poland, Portugal, Romania, Slovakia, Slovenia, Spain and Sweden. KYC/AML and nationality restrictions apply. |
| Card and account price | No Bleap issuance, monthly, usage or exchange fee for card activity. | No opening or monthly maintenance fee. One-time price: EUR 29 Classic, EUR 99 Limited Edition, EUR 199 Metal. |
| Payments and FX | Bleap adds no FX markup. Mastercard network rate applies to different-currency transactions; scheme, network, merchant and tax charges can still apply. Buying, selling or bridging assets may add a displayed network fee, processing fee or spread even though card spend itself has no Bleap fee. | Payments in the account currency have 0% FX fee. International payments cost 2.5% plus EUR 1. Crypto-to-fiat top-up is listed at 0%, but the final route and account balance should be checked before confirming. |
| ATM | No Bleap ATM fee, but an ATM operator, scheme or network charge may apply and acceptance is not guaranteed. | Domestic ATM withdrawal EUR 1. International ATM withdrawal 2.5% plus EUR 2. Published limits are EUR 1,000 per 24 hours, EUR 5,000 per 30 days and EUR 60,000 annually. |
| Rewards | The current marketing page advertises up to 20% USDC cashback, but does not provide a complete universal rate table in the public card terms. Treat it as conditional and save the in-app merchant offer, cap and expiry before spending. | 0.5% USDC cashback on Classic and Limited Edition purchases; 1% on Metal, subject to qualifying transactions and current account terms. |
Cypher began winding down on July 8, 2026. Card loading is disabled, and new card applications and issuance have ended. Existing cards can be used only until August 7, 2026, when active cards are canceled. The mobile app, dApp, business platform, withdrawals and reward claims close on September 6, 2026. Existing users should stop sending funds to Cypher deposit addresses, withdraw remaining balances, claim available rewards, back up wallet recovery information and download transaction history before the final deadline.
How MetaMask Card and Gnosis Pay fit
Bleap and Holyheld are not the only wallet-first routes. MetaMask Card is useful when the official Card tab confirms your country, supported network, spending asset and card terms. Gnosis Pay links card use to a Safe Smart Account and has its own eligible-country and restricted-use rules. Compare those details in the dedicated MetaMask eligibility and fees guide and Gnosis Pay country guide rather than assuming every self-custody product has the same settlement model.
Verify the route before funding
A non-custodial label is not enough to price a card transaction.
Confirm residence, nationality, KYC, issuer approval and available card tier.
Identify the wallet debit, conversion step, fiat balance and third-party fees.
Make a small purchase and match wallet debit, settled card amount and reward.

FAQ
Does non-custodial crypto card mean no KYC?
No. Bleap and Holyheld keep the crypto wallet under the user's control, but card issuance and regulated payment access still require identity verification and eligibility checks.
Is Bleap available worldwide?
No. Bleap's current EEA cardholder terms limit availability to the EEA and Switzerland, subject to nationality, sanctions, KYC and issuer restrictions.
How much does Holyheld cost?
Holyheld lists no account-opening or monthly maintenance fee, with one-time prices of EUR 29 for Classic, EUR 99 for Limited Edition and EUR 199 for Metal. Domestic-currency payments are listed at 0% FX; international payments cost 2.5% plus EUR 1, domestic ATM withdrawals EUR 1, and international ATM withdrawals 2.5% plus EUR 2.
Should a new user apply for Cypher Card?
No. Cypher disabled card loading and ended new applications and issuance on July 8, 2026. Card spending ends August 7, and the platform and withdrawal window close September 6, 2026. Existing users should offboard and save records.
